Is there a natural alternative to azelaic acid that actually works?
Not really, not one that matches azelaic acid's evidence base. Azelaic acid is a dicarboxylic acid found naturally in wheat, rye, and barley, but the versions used in dermatology (Azelex 20% cream, Finacea 15% gel/foam) are synthesized, not extracted, and tested in randomized controlled trials against placebo and against other acne and rosacea treatments [1][2]. Some plant-derived ingredients have decent data for pieces of what azelaic acid does: niacinamide for inflammation and barrier support, green tea extract for sebum and inflammation, licorice root extract for pigment, mulberry extract for tyrosinase inhibition. None of them have gone through FDA approval trials for acne, rosacea, or melasma the way azelaic acid has. If you want a fair comparison, treat this less like "natural vs. drug" and more like "smaller evidence base vs. larger evidence base." That framing matters because a lot of natural-alternative content overstates what small, short, often industry-funded studies show. What does the evidence for azelaic acid itself actually show?
Azelaic acid is FDA-approved as Azelex (20% cream) for acne vulgaris and as Finacea (15% gel, later a 15% foam) for the inflammatory papules and pustules of rosacea [1][2]. That's not a marketing claim, it's the approved indication on the label. For acne, azelaic acid works by normalizing keratinization in the follicle, having direct antibacterial activity against Cutibacterium acnes, and reducing inflammation. Trials comparing 20% azelaic acid cream to 5% benzoyl peroxide and to 0.05% tretinoin found comparable efficacy in reducing inflammatory lesions over 3-6 months [3]. For rosacea, a phase 3 trial of azelaic acid 15% gel published in the Journal of the American Academy of Dermatology found significant reductions in inflammatory lesion counts and erythema versus vehicle over 12 weeks [4]. For pigmentation, a frequently cited trial in the International Journal of Dermatology compared azelaic acid 20% cream to 4% hydroquinone cream in melasma and found azelaic acid at least as effective, with fewer side effects in that comparison [5]. That's one of the better pieces of evidence in this whole category, and it's part of why azelaic acid gets recommended for post-inflammatory hyperpigmentation and melasma, more than acne and rosacea. Does green tea extract work as a natural alternative for acne?
Green tea extract, usually standardized to its main catechin EGCG, has real but modest trial data for acne. A randomized controlled trial published in the Journal of Drugs in Dermatology tested a 2% green tea lotion against vehicle in mild to moderate acne and found meaningful reductions in inflammatory lesions over 6 weeks [6]. The mechanism is plausible: EGCG has antioxidant and anti-inflammatory activity and may reduce sebum production. But the trials are smaller than azelaic acid's, shorter, and green tea products on shelves are rarely standardized to a known EGCG percentage, which makes it hard to know what you're actually applying. If you're comparing on paper: azelaic acid has multiple randomized trials across thousands of patients over decades, spanning acne, rosacea, and melasma. Green tea extract has a handful of smaller acne trials and essentially no rosacea or melasma data at the level azelaic acid has.
Can niacinamide replace azelaic acid for rosacea or acne?
Niacinamide is probably the strongest natural-adjacent alternative on this list, but it's not a replacement. A well-known split-face study in the International Journal of Dermatology tested 4% niacinamide gel against 1% clindamycin gel in moderate inflammatory acne over 8 weeks and found comparable reductions in acne severity . Niacinamide also has data for barrier repair and mild anti-inflammatory effects relevant to rosacea, though it hasn't been through the kind of phase 3 rosacea trials that got Finacea approved. It's genuinely useful, well tolerated, and cheap. It's just not tested against the same bar. A lot of people use niacinamide and azelaic acid together rather than as a swap. They don't destabilize each other and the combination is common in practice, though there isn't a large trial specifically testing the combo against azelaic acid alone.
What about licorice root extract for melasma and dark spots?
Licorice root extract, specifically the compound glabridin, inhibits tyrosinase, the enzyme that drives melanin production. That's the same broad mechanism azelaic acid uses for pigmentation. A controlled trial in the Journal of Cosmetic Dermatology tested a licorice extract cream in melasma patients and found reductions in pigmentation and melasma area severity index scores over 4 weeks, though the study was small (fewer than 30 patients) . It's promising but nowhere near the size or rigor of the azelaic acid versus hydroquinone melasma trial. Licorice extract products also vary a lot in glabridin concentration, and most over-the-counter formulations don't disclose it. That's a real practical problem: you can't dose what you can't measure.
Is tranexamic acid a natural alternative to azelaic acid?
No, and it's worth clearing this up because tranexamic acid gets lumped into "natural alternatives" content constantly. Tranexamic acid is a synthetic derivative of the amino acid lysine, originally developed as an anti-fibrinolytic drug to control bleeding. It is not a plant extract or naturally occurring compound. That said, it has legitimate melasma evidence. Oral and topical tranexamic acid have been studied in multiple trials for melasma, including a systematic review in the Journal of the American Academy of Dermatology that found topical and oral tranexamic acid produced meaningful pigment reduction, with oral use carrying a small clotting risk that requires screening for contraindications like a history of thrombosis . If your goal is genuinely natural, tranexamic acid isn't it. If your goal is "an alternative with real trial data," it belongs in that conversation more than most botanical extracts do.

What's the difference between prescription and over-the-counter azelaic acid strength?
Prescription azelaic acid comes in 15% (Finacea gel and foam, for rosacea) and 20% (Azelex cream, for acne) [1][2]. Over-the-counter azelaic acid products, sold as cosmetics or "serums," typically max out around 10%, sometimes labeled up to 10-15% but without the same manufacturing and testing standards behind a regulated drug product. That 10% OTC threshold isn't arbitrary marketing, it reflects where a lot of formulators land to keep a product classified as a cosmetic rather than triggering drug-level FDA scrutiny. The clinical trials showing real reduction in acne lesions and rosacea erythema used the 15-20% prescription strengths, not 10%. That doesn't mean 10% OTC azelaic acid does nothing. It's a reasonable option for mild concerns or as a maintenance step down after a prescription course. But if you're comparing against "natural alternatives" and asking what has the best data, prescription-strength azelaic acid is the actual benchmark, not the 10% version. Are natural alternatives gentler or safer than azelaic acid?
Not necessarily, and this is the part marketing tends to skip. Azelaic acid causes transient stinging, burning, or tingling on application in a meaningful minority of users, typically in the first one to two weeks, and it usually fades as the skin adjusts [1][2]. That's a real, documented side effect, not rare. But "natural" ingredients aren't automatically gentler. Essential oils marketed for acne (tea tree, in particular) can cause allergic contact dermatitis, and concentrated botanical extracts can irritate just as much as a synthetic acid, sometimes more, because they're less standardized and less quality-controlled. Licorice extract and green tea are generally well tolerated in the doses studied, but "generally well tolerated in a study" and "guaranteed gentle because it's a plant" are different claims. Azelaic acid also has an advantage a lot of natural alternatives don't: it's considered appropriate to use during pregnancy in the contexts where a clinician recommends it, based on the safety data reviewed for its approval, which is not something you can say with confidence about most unregulated botanical extracts, since they simply haven't been studied in pregnant populations at all [1].
Do natural alternatives work faster or slower than azelaic acid?
Slower, generally, or the honest answer is that we don't have good timeline data for most of them. Azelaic acid's own timeline is reasonably well documented: initial improvement in inflammatory acne lesions by 4 weeks, more visible changes by 8-12 weeks, and continued improvement in pigmentation over several months of consistent use [3][5]. Niacinamide's acne trial ran 8 weeks and showed comparable results to clindamycin in that window . Green tea's acne trial ran 6 weeks [6]. Licorice's melasma trial ran just 4 weeks with a small sample . These aren't necessarily worse timelines, they're just shorter studies, which makes any claim about long-term natural-alternative results weaker than the azelaic acid data by default. If your priority is speed and predictability backed by a decent-sized trial, azelaic acid has more to point to.
Should you combine azelaic acid with natural ingredients instead of choosing one or the other?
For a lot of people, this is the more useful question than picking a side. Azelaic acid combines reasonably with niacinamide (no known destabilization, complementary anti-inflammatory action) and is often layered under sunscreen with antioxidants like green tea extract or vitamin C, since azelaic acid's own pigment benefit is amplified by consistent sun protection. What you want to avoid is combining azelaic acid with high concentrations of other exfoliating acids (strong AHA/BHA products) at the same time, since that stacks irritation risk without clear added benefit, based on general dermatologic practice rather than a specific head-to-head trial. A reasonable, cautious approach: start azelaic acid on its own to see how your skin tolerates it, then add a niacinamide serum once you know your baseline reaction. That's not a formal protocol from a trial, it's just sensible sequencing.

Is there a truly natural version of azelaic acid you can buy?
Azelaic acid itself occurs naturally in wheat, rye, and barley, but skincare products use a synthesized version, identical in structure, for consistency and purity. There isn't a meaningfully different "natural extraction" product sold for skin use. What people usually mean by natural alternatives are different ingredients entirely, like niacinamide, green tea extract, or licorice root.
Does tea tree oil work as well as azelaic acid for acne?
Tea tree oil has some trial support for mild acne, generally at 5% concentration, but the effect size in studies is smaller than azelaic acid's, and tea tree oil carries a meaningful risk of allergic contact dermatitis with repeated use. It's not considered a comparable substitute for inflammatory acne or rosacea.
Can you use niacinamide and azelaic acid at the same time?
Yes. There's no known chemical destabilization between them, and dermatologic practice commonly pairs them, niacinamide for barrier support and mild anti-inflammatory effect, azelaic acid for its stronger, better-studied effect on acne, rosacea, and pigmentation. No large trial has specifically tested the combination against azelaic acid alone.
What natural ingredient is closest to azelaic acid for melasma?
Licorice root extract (glabridin) and, less naturally, tranexamic acid, have the best data for pigment reduction outside of azelaic acid itself. Neither has been tested head-to-head against azelaic acid in melasma at the scale of the azelaic acid versus hydroquinone trial published in the International Journal of Dermatology.
Is 10% azelaic acid enough or do you need the prescription strength?
It depends on severity. Mild acne or subtle tone concerns may respond to 10% OTC products. The clinical trials showing strong results in inflammatory acne, rosacea, and melasma used 15-20% prescription strength (Finacea, Azelex), so moderate to more stubborn cases usually need that higher concentration to see comparable results.
Why does azelaic acid sting when natural alternatives don't?
Azelaic acid is an acid with real keratolytic and antibacterial activity, and stinging or tingling in the first one to two weeks is a documented, common reaction that typically fades. Some natural alternatives sting less because they're simply less active; others, like tea tree oil or concentrated citrus extracts, can irritate just as much or more.
Are natural alternatives to azelaic acid safe during pregnancy?
Not necessarily safer by default. Azelaic acid has safety data reviewed as part of its FDA approval that supports its use in pregnancy in appropriate clinical contexts. Most botanical extracts marketed as natural alternatives haven't been studied in pregnant populations at all, so "natural" doesn't equal "pregnancy-tested" here.
How long does it take for natural alternatives to work compared to azelaic acid?
Azelaic acid trials show initial acne improvement around 4 weeks and continued pigment fading over several months. Niacinamide and green tea studies ran 6-8 weeks with comparable short-term acne results; licorice melasma data comes from a 4-week study. Long-term comparative timelines for natural alternatives are thin.
Can you switch from a natural alternative to prescription azelaic acid?
Yes, this is common. There's no required washout period specified in prescribing information, though a clinician will typically want to know what you've used recently to judge irritation risk. Many people try niacinamide or OTC azelaic acid first, then move to prescription strength if results plateau.
Does green tea extract help rosacea the way azelaic acid does?
Green tea extract's trial data is concentrated in acne, not rosacea. Azelaic acid 15% gel has phase 3 trial evidence specifically for rosacea's inflammatory lesions and erythema, published in the Journal of the American Academy of Dermatology. Green tea extract doesn't have comparable rosacea-specific trials.
What's the biggest gap between azelaic acid and its natural alternatives?
Trial size and regulatory scrutiny. Azelaic acid went through FDA drug approval trials across thousands of patients for acne and rosacea specifically. Most natural alternatives have a handful of small studies (often under 50 patients) and no drug-level approval process behind a specific concentration.
Is azelaic acid itself considered a natural ingredient?
It originates from grains like wheat, rye, and barley, so it has a natural origin story, but the product you apply is a synthesized, standardized compound, not a plant extract. Whether that counts as "natural" depends on your definition; regulators treat it as a drug active ingredient, not a botanical.
